#718 Quilting might not sound like a “high-growth” business at first glance — until you meet Mike O'Dell, founder of Legit Kits, a company turning quilt patterns into ready-to-sew works of art! In this episode, host Kirsten Tyrrel sits down with Mike to unpack how he went from working as a certified registered nurse anesthetist to building a fast-scaling product business that’s already crossed seven figures. Mike explains how Legit Kits simplifies quilting by shipping pre-cut fabric kits + foundation paper patterns, why he designs everything using straight-line “low poly” artwork, and how he’s grown through a mix of Shopify sales, quilt shows, wholesale distributors, and a thriving Facebook community. They also dive into the real behind-the-scenes of entrepreneurship — from COVID setbacks and supply chain chaos to ditching digital downloads due to piracy — plus why Mike says he’s not selling fabric… he’s selling dopamine!
